The care of any of these frogs is all about having a viv that is maintained with the right humidity, temps, and routine maintenance. So, as long as your building the viv to suit a tree frog, then you should be fine with most any tree frog.
The biggest difference in these frogs is that Whites are the thrashers of a viv over most other tree frogs. I love Whites since they are so active, but your plants are not going to like them :-) Bromelaids, Snake Plant and Pothos are pretty much the only plants that hold up to a WTFs antics.
